Kojima Teases an Edgy New Game for Sony

Speaking yesterday on the DICE Summit stage in Las Vegas, Hideo Kojima was resolutely cryptic about Kojima Productions’ upcoming game for the PS4. Speaking through a translator, Kojima said, “I feel extremely free right now. I am trying to make a big game with a very small team. I am doing exactly what I want to do. I have no intention of changing anything in order to make it sell more. I want to create something that I want to play.” A Gamespot interview with Kojima has also recently been published in which he says in regard to his current project, “…Sony is supporting us to make a big game that’s edgy with a strong story that gives the player a lot of reedom, with new elements…”

Kojima and Guillermo Del Toro also had a very interesting dialogue on the DICE stage, during which Del Toro talks about their respective creative industries and how they’re shaped by the past. He says that as creatives, people like himself and Kojima are always looking forward, trying to see what the future holds and how they can tell their stories. Publishers and investors, on the other hand, are always looking back to see what makes money and make their funding decisions accordingly, and that’s why PT eventually got canceled.
